New plan:
* Add a new uint64 _Py_HashSecret.random_seed
* On 'import random' seed random.Random() from _Py_HashSecret.random_seed + gettimeofday().tv_sec + gettimeofday().tv_usec + id(self). That way subinterpreters get a different init state.
On systems with a good entropy source, _Py_HashSecret will be filled with cryptographically strong material. On early boot / VM scenarios the situation is a bit degraded but still properly good enough. It's better than to seed from a bad RNG or just from time.time(). |
